Location White Earth Campground
Address:
7700 Canyon Ferry Road
Helena, MT, 59601
United States
Heading north along MT highway 12/287 from Townsend. Drive north to the town of Winston, MT, and turn right onto Beaver Creek Road and follow the road 5.5 miles to the campground.
White Earth Campground is accessible via MT Highway 12/287, approximately 5.5 miles from Beaver Creek Road.
Elevation: 1161 feet
24 mi drive to downtown Helena (about 36 min)
Policies & Rules
Arrival & departure
Check in time
5PM
Check out time
4PM
General
- All campsites are to be considered single unit sites unless marked as a double site. Single campsites are limited to one camping / sleeping unit per campsite. An exception will be made for parents with young children; Parents may have one additional tent for children under the age of 18.
- Personal property used to reserve campsites, including RVs and tents will be removed in accordance with 43 CFR Part 423.23.
- RVs, vehicles and trailers must be parked on the gravel/pavement and within designated areas of the campsite or established parking area provided.
- Pets must be physically constrained by a leash under 6' in length or a structure. Do not leave pets left unattended. It is your responsibility to clean up after your own pet.
- Be considerate of other campers. Activities and noise should be kept to a level that does not disturb other campers. Generators are not allowed during quiet hours. The use of loud, profane, or abusive language or music is prohibited.
- No electrical source for camp trailers or RVs is available at shelters.
- Price of shelter includes five designated campsites.
- No show reservations are subject to cancellation after the third night.
- Campsites must be occupied each night
- While at Canyon Ferry Reservoir: CLEAN, DRAIN, DRY boats and any other recreational equipment that comes in contact with water. Never dump unwanted bait, worms, fish parts or other organisms into the water. For more information visit https://www.invasivespeciesinfo.gov/ STOP THE SPREAD OF INVASIVE SPECIES. REMOVE plants, seeds, animals and mud from boots, gear, pets, and vehicle. CLEAN your gear before entering and leaving the recreation site. STAY on designated roads and trails and use local firewood.
